Understanding the Appeal of Diamond Wall Decor
Diamond wall decor is versatile and can be found in numerous forms such as wall art, mirrors, decals, and even shelving units. The primary focus should be on geometric shapes that reflect light and add dimension. This design style works particularly well in compact spaces, giving the impression of a larger area.
Selecting the Perfect Diamond Decor for Your Home
When choosing diamond wall decor, it’s essential to take into account the dimensions of your area and the current color schemes. Smaller accents can be grouped together to create a gallery wall effect, while larger standout pieces can act as focal points within a room. It's important to select materials that complement your overall design theme, whether you prefer metallic finishes for a glamorous look or natural wood for a cozy, rustic vibe.

Caring for Your Diamond Wall Decor
To ensure your diamond wall decor remains in pristine condition, regular upkeep is essential. Frequently dust mirrors and artwork to prevent accumulation, and steer clear of harsh cleaning agents that could damage finishes. For wall decals, ensure that surfaces are clean before applying them to prevent any potential peeling or damage.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How do I determine the appropriate size of diamond decor for my room? A: Consider the proportion of your space and the furniture you already have. Larger areas can accommodate bigger pieces, while compact rooms should focus on medium to smaller decor options.
Q: Is it possible to combine diamond decor with other design styles? A: Definitely! Diamond decor complements various styles, including modern, eclectic, and even bohemian.
Q: What materials work best for diamond wall decor? A: Popular choices include glass, metal, and wood. Select materials that enhance your overall design theme effectively.
